Ryanair now permits one free tiny 40 x 30 x 20cm bag that must fit under the seat while easyJet allows a marginally larger 45 x 36 x 20cm bag as hand luggage.
The solution could be ‘Sudoku Packing’.
When laid out together in a 3x3 garment grid, the Sudoku selection should create the perfect holdall-sized capsule of holiday clothes.
Once laid out in a 3x3 grid, exactly like a Sudoku puzzle, the clothes should generate up to 27 different ‘top-bottom-layer’ potential ensembles.
VerdictChoosing clothes more thoughtfully resulted in more wearable outfits than I usually take when travelling, even when packing twice as much.
